Detailed list of the best states for a circuit design engineer

RankStateAverage salaryLowest 10% earnPopulationJob count
1Washington$125,124$96,0007,405,7431,092
2California$119,257$89,00039,536,6536,209
3Texas$109,212$82,00028,304,5962,017
4Virginia$107,545$82,0008,470,0201,384
5Rhode Island$126,620$99,0001,059,63979
6Alabama$102,592$77,0004,874,747500
7Michigan$101,791$79,0009,962,3111,014
8District of Columbia$109,549$83,000693,972257
9Florida$102,706$77,00020,984,4001,429
10Georgia$101,897$77,00010,429,379936
11Massachusetts$101,786$80,0006,859,8191,338
12Connecticut$103,107$80,0003,588,184353
13Arizona$98,530$74,0007,016,270861
14Delaware$100,504$77,000961,939146
15Maryland$101,959$78,0006,052,177982
16New Mexico$102,681$77,0002,088,070149
17Maine$99,191$80,0001,335,907116
18North Dakota$99,587$79,000755,39378
19Pennsylvania$101,996$78,00012,805,537772
20Minnesota$97,775$77,0005,576,606677
21Oklahoma$102,037$77,0003,930,864148
22Wyoming$92,498$71,000579,31571
23Alaska$99,343$85,000739,79580
24Hawaii$105,091$85,0001,427,53880
25New Jersey$104,948$80,0009,005,644485
26Utah$92,906$70,0003,101,833366
27Colorado$96,431$73,0005,607,154862
28New Hampshire$96,235$76,0001,342,795151
29Tennessee$94,427$71,0006,715,984282
30Kansas$90,050$68,0002,913,123262
31Arkansas$91,665$69,0003,004,279130
32Indiana$89,411$68,0006,666,818511
33Mississippi$92,305$69,0002,984,10098
34Louisiana$92,831$70,0004,684,333142
35Missouri$90,220$69,0006,113,532406
36Iowa$87,484$67,0003,145,711324
37Idaho$89,337$68,0001,716,943118
38Vermont$84,395$67,000623,65781
39North Carolina$87,393$66,00010,273,419772
40Illinois$86,364$67,00012,802,0231,065
41New York$87,569$67,00019,849,3991,167
42Nevada$87,257$65,0002,998,039150
43Oregon$75,992$57,0004,142,776594
44South Carolina$86,928$66,0005,024,369275
45Ohio$80,834$62,00011,658,609750
46Wisconsin$77,084$60,0005,795,483528
47Nebraska$82,960$64,0001,920,076140
48Kentucky$76,294$58,0004,454,189210
49South Dakota$72,201$56,000869,66661
50Montana$69,903$54,0001,050,49379
51West Virginia$74,318$56,0001,815,85761
